My Grandparents are looking to sell a tractor they were given and they asked me to look into the value of the vehicle.

It's an Allis Chalmers 1946 "type M", International Harvester, which works and looks in fair condition to us.

They live in Oregon and I would like to get what a reasonable "range" might be. They're selling off their house and possessions and I don't want them to be swindled.

Please write if you either have an idea of value range, or let me know of any helpful websites (I've looked for some and not found this tractor listed).

It's not an Allis Chalmers if it says International. Sounds like you have a farmall model M. Value is anywhere from a couple of hundred bucks for a parts tractor up to about $2500 for one in real good running condition.

Take a look over in the tractor photos @ left of this board-look under Allis Chalmers & Farmall & International. Find one that looks like it & then try the right board w/as much information as you can find out about the tractor-running or not, does the engine turn over, paint condition & color, # of cylinders, hand or foot clutch, serial #, what do the tires look like, hows the sheet metal, etc. You'll get a better response.(My $0.02 worth. jal-SD)
